Over 500 russian air defense systems destroyed by SSU Special Operation Centre Alpha
On the day of the air defence forces of russian ground troops, the Security Service of Ukraine is marking the occasion in its own way. Since the beginning of the full-scale invasion, servicemen of the SSU’s Alpha special forces unit have been systematically dismantling the enemy’s so called ‘impenetrable’ air defence shield.
Among the targets hit are key elements of the systems that the aggressor state presents as its most advanced: S-400 and S-300 long- and medium-range anti-aircraft missile systems, Pantsir-S1 anti-aircraft missile and gun systems, Buk-M2/Buk-M3, Tor-M2, Osa, and Strela-10 air defence systems, as well as radar stations, command posts, and detection assets. The destruction of these elements deprives the enemy of coordinated air defence, effectively turning its system blind and fragmented.
